Each language version is independently generated for its own context, not a direct translation.
🏗️ 비유: "건축 설계도"와 "모호한 주문"
상상해 보세요. 한 고객이 건축가에게 이렇게 말합니다.
"내 집은 비가 오면 지붕이 막혀야 하고, 문이 열리면 불이 켜져야 해."
이 말은 사람에게는 명확해 보일 수 있지만, 컴퓨터 (로봇 건축가) 에게는 치명적인 모호성이 있습니다.
- "비가 오면"은 비가 오자마자일까요? 1 초 뒤일까요?
- "문이 열리면"은 문이 열리는 순간일까요, 열린 상태를 유지할 때일까요?
- "지붕이 막혀야 한다"는 건 비가 오기 전에 막아야 할까요, 오고 난 뒤에 막아야 할까요?
이런 모호한 주문을 **100% 오차 없는 설계도 (공식 명세)**로 바꾸는 것은 매우 어렵습니다. 보통 이 일을 하려면 고가의 슈퍼컴퓨터 (거대 AI 모델) 가 필요하거나, 전문가가 수작업으로 일일이 확인해야 했습니다.
🚀 LTLGUARD 의 등장: "작지만 똑똑한 도우미 + 안전장비"
이 논문은 거대하고 비싼 AI 대신, **작고 가벼운 AI 모델 (Compact Language Models)**을 사용하되, 특별한 안전장치를 달아서 같은 성능을 내는 방법을 제시합니다.
1. 왜 작은 AI 를 쓸까? (비용과 보안)
거대 AI 는 성능은 좋지만, 데이터를 외부로 보내야 하므로 보안 위험이 있고, 전기세도 많이 먹습니다. 반면, 작은 AI 는 내 컴퓨터에서 바로 돌아갈 수 있어 비밀 유지가 쉽고 경제적입니다. 문제는 작은 AI 는 논리 (수학) 를 잘 못해서 엉뚱한 설계도를 그릴 확률이 높다는 점입니다.
2. LTLGUARD 의 3 가지 비밀 무기 (핵심 기술)
LTLGUARD 는 작은 AI 가 실수하지 않도록 세 가지 안전장치를 함께 작동시킵니다.
① 문법 교정사 (Grammar-Based Guidance)
- 비유: AI 가 글을 쓸 때, 문법 검사기가 실시간으로 "여기서는 동사가 와야 해!"라고 알려주는 것 같습니다.
- 역할: AI 가 엉뚱한 기호를 쓰지 못하게 막아, 문법적으로 틀린 설계도가 나오지 않게 합니다.
② 똑똑한 참고서 (Retrieval-Augmented Few-Shot Learning)
- 비유: AI 가 문제를 풀 때, 유사한 예제 문제집을 펼쳐보게 하는 것입니다. "이런 주문은 보통 이렇게 해석했어"라고 알려주죠.
- 역할: AI 가 처음 보는 어려운 주문을 만나도, 비슷한 사례를 찾아서 논리적으로 올바른 방향으로 유도합니다.
③ 최종 검사관 (Consistency Checking)
- 비유: 설계도가 완성되면, 독립적인 검사관이 "이 설계도대로 지으면 건물이 무너지지 않을까?"라고 확인합니다.
- 역할: 여러 주문을 합쳤을 때 **모순 (예: "문은 항상 열려야 한다" vs "문은 항상 닫혀야 한다")**이 있는지 찾아냅니다. 모순이 발견되면 AI 에게 "여기서 다시 생각해 봐"라고 피드백을 줍니다.
📊 결과는 어떨까? (실험 결과)
연구진은 이 방식을 테스트해 보았습니다.
- 정확도: 작은 AI 만 썼을 때는 엉뚱한 결과가 많았지만, LTLGUARD 를 쓰면 거대 AI 와 비슷한 수준의 정확도를 보여주었습니다.
- 강건성 (Robustness): 주문을 조금 다르게 표현해도 (예: "문이 열리면" 대신 "문이 열릴 때") 같은 설계도를 뽑아내는 능력이 크게 향상되었습니다.
- 모순 찾기: 서로 충돌하는 주문을 발견했을 때, AI 가 스스로 고쳐서 안전한 설계도를 만들어냈습니다.
💡 결론: "작은 AI 도 제대로 일하게 만드는 방법"
이 논문의 핵심 메시지는 **"비싼 거대 AI 가 아니더라도, 적절한 도구와 안전장치를 갖추면 작고 가벼운 AI 로도 복잡한 논리 작업을 정확하게 할 수 있다"**는 것입니다.
이는 마치 조그만 공장에서 거대 공장과 맞먹는 품질의 제품을 만드는 것과 같습니다. LTLGUARD 는 그 비결을 문법 교정, 예제 학습, 그리고 자동 검사라는 세 가지 간단한 but 강력한 조합으로 증명했습니다.
이 기술이 발전하면, 앞으로 우리가 일상에서 쓰는 복잡한 요구사항들을 개인용 컴퓨터에서 즉시, 안전하게, 그리고 정확하게 컴퓨터가 이해할 수 있는 언어로 바꿔주는 시대가 올 것입니다.